> Cause of CentOS 5.2 XEN kernel I am not sure if this will improve the
> speed in every case,
> but it was helpful in the past. Please keep in mind to backup your
> system and / or test all
> steps in a test environment before.
>
> The steps:
>
> - performed NVRAM clear, which will reset all BIOS settings
>
> - updated BIOS from 2.5.0 to actual version 2.6.1
>
> - replaced megasas 00.00.03.15-RH1 with 03.21-06 or 04.01 version
>   (this was possible via DKMS driver packet provided from DELL download
> page  
>    or take them from newer XEN kernel)
>
> - replaced bnx2 v1.6.9 with v.1.8.x or higher version
>   (this was possible via DKMS driver packet provided from DELL download
> page 
>    or take them from newer XEN kernel or directly from Broadcom download
> page)
>
> For driver update you will need kernel-sources, gcc, build environment
> and so on ...
>
> - maybe it is necessary to update PERC6I firmware too
>
> After this performance was significant improved.
